Aseptic packaging refers to the process in which food products and packaging materials are sterilized separately and then combined in a sterile environment. This ensures that the final packaged product is free from harmful microorganisms, reducing the need for preservatives and refrigeration. This method is widely used for products such as dairy, juices, soups, sauces, and ready-to-eat meals, offering a safe and efficient way to deliver perishable goods across long distances.

The dairy and beverage sectors are among the largest adopters of aseptic packaging. Products such as milk, flavored drinks, and fruit juices benefit significantly from this technology, as it preserves taste and nutritional value while eliminating the need for refrigeration. This is particularly advantageous in regions with limited cold chain infrastructure, where aseptic packaging enables wider distribution and accessibility of essential food products.

Despite its many advantages, the aseptic packaging market does face certain challenges. High initial investment costs for equipment and technology can be a barrier for small and medium-sized enterprises. Additionally, the complexity of the aseptic process requires skilled personnel and strict quality control measures, which can increase operational costs. However, ongoing advancements and economies of scale are gradually reducing these barriers, making the technology more accessible to a broader range of manufacturers.
